A-level and GCSE results: Pressure mounts on ministers to solve exam crisis
External Link (Opens New Tab)
https://www.bbc.com/news/education-53804323

Pressure is mounting on ministers to let teacher-assessed grades stand in England to avoid a second wave of exams chaos hitting GCSE results this week. About 40% of A-Level results were downgraded after the exams regulator Ofqual used an algorithm based on schools' previous results.
